  1. Share of population with a university degree in OECD countries 2022, by...

    Description

    In 2022, Canada had the highest share of adults with a university degree, at over 60 percent of those between the ages of 25 and 64. India had the smallest share of people with a university degree, at 13 percent of the adult population.   2. Share of people with tertiary education in OECD countries 2022, by country

    Description

    Among the OECD countries, Canada had the highest proportion of adults with a tertiary education in 2022. About 63 percent of Canadians had achieved a tertiary education in that year. Japan followed with about 56 percent of the population having completed a tertiary education, while in Ireland the share was roughly 54 percent. In India, on the other hand, less than 13 percent of the adult population had completed a tertiary education in 2022.

  3. Share of youth with tertiary education in OECD countries 2022, by country

    Description

    As of 2022, 70 percent of the South Korean population between 25 and 34 had attained a tertiary education, making it the OECD country with the highest proportion of tertiary education graduates. Canada followed with more than two-thirds, while in Japan, the share was around 66 percent. By comparison, roughly 13 percent of South Africans between 25 and 34 had a tertiary education in 2022.

  12. Countries with the highest rates of higher education levels worldwide 2023

    Description

    Montenegro was the country where the highest cumulative share of the population above 25 years had completed at least a bachelor's degree. 61.1 percent of the population in the country had some form of higher education as of 2022. The United Arab Emirates followed behind with 51.1 percent.

  18. Share of women among first-time students to higher education 2022

    Description

    Across all OECD countries included (except for Japan), there was a higher share of women than men among the new first-time higher education students in 2022. This reflects a general trend across developed countries that women tend to reach higher levels of education than that of men.
